Helen Cleo Mattox, 93, of Nampa, died Tuesday, July 11, 2017 at a Nampa care facility. Helen was born on April 2, 1924 in Parma, Idaho to Herbert and Letha Farley. She spent her early years in Parma and attended Ten Davis School. When the family moved to Caldwell, Idaho she continued her education at Washington Elementary and Caldwell High School.

Helen married Elwood Mattox on June 11, 1942. They raised their two children in the Marsing, Caldwell, Nampa, and northern Idaho areas.

She was employed by Albertson Food Stores as a meat cutter for a short time and then at Home Federal Savings and Loan from which she retired after 24 years.

As a woman of many interests, Helen enjoyed playing the organ, sewing, creating stained glass art, making beautiful porcelain dolls, boating, fishing, water skiing, snowmobiling, woodworking, and playing cards & board games. She even tried skydiving at age 71. She volunteered at the Nampa Civic Center for many years as an usher.

Helen was preceded in death by her parents Herb and Letha Farley, husband Elwood, three sisters, Jean Mason, Ethel Dana, and Vivian Sorenson, her daughter Janet “Jimmie” Mabe, and grandson Sean Mabe.

She is survived by her son Ron and daughter-in-law Glenda, her granddaughter Garianne Mabe, brother “Bud” Herbert Farley and sister-in-law Leila, sister Joan Patrick, and numerous nieces and nephews.
